  • It depends on your threat model. If you're concerned with smaller services getting a strong handle on your identity (e.g. a porn site knowing your actual name), then leaking your IP address may not be a problem.

    If you're worried about your online actions being traced back to you by Google then using a VPN to limit your exposure may help.

    If you're worried about three letter agencies, I'd assume that most VPNs are compromised and try to avoid doing anything online.
